Transaction 28bb81aff20653c5994a45f7a9e7ac3831d424b52efd39c95aff779dd6c055d1
1 Input
1 Output
-
28bb81aff20653c5994a45f7a9e7ac3831d424b52efd39c95aff779dd6c055d1:0
- value
- 1078884
- script pubkey
- OP_0 OP_PUSHBYTES_20 cdd67239bb2360a29c8ea6aa7214edb571684870
- address
- bc1qeht8ywdmyds298yw5648y98dk4cksjrs5quhk9